Merit 1 and Kirsty 111 both decided that the weather was good enough to have a session in the bay of Douglas mainly for Squid and mackerel on Merits behalf and although Micheal wanted Mackerel to freeze down for the winter he also wanted a Cod for his supper.
merit 1 with Skip Bridson along with top crewman lee Graham and top nutter sean stayed in the bay area with good results catching some mackie and about twenty squid. wilst this was going on Micheal and i headed to the Santon mark to try for both mackie and launce but with no success what so ever. We therefore head back to an old Cod mark on the way back to the bay but all we caught was about five Mackie.
Sod this we said and headed for the bay of douglas and began fishing for Cod. What we did get was not alot until the tide turned, just a couple more mackie and the the Dog fish started to arrive. We thought that we would also tempt some gurnards here but to no avail.It was late into the session here and i then got the now familiar rattle of what i thought was another doggie,having picked up the rod and starting to wind up i new that this was no doggie and when the fish broke the surface of the water all i could here was "F-ING HELL " and "SPAWNY T--T", nothing like the "WELDONE" that i always greet him with when he gets a pool fish.
The fish it has to be said was no monster but was in size and has now gone to be covered in curry sauce at micheal house so not for the first time this season i have had to catch his tea for him. With this i was told we were going to be out till last knockings giving micheal every oppotunity to catch a larger cod.
Merit1 came on the radio and bid us fairwell as they had,had enough and were heading back into port and probably to the pub knowing skip Bridson.We did stay out to the death but no more cod were caught although i did manage to catch a very juvinile Bull Huss just to add insult to injury to Micheal as he was beaten all hands up today,i got the pool fish,had the most species, (Cod,Mackie,Doggies and a Bull Huss.),and by my reconing i also had bag wieght.but no doubt he will try and claim that i didn't.
All in all it was just nice to get out on the boat and catch a few fish,the conditions were not too bad with a "slight" bit of a chop on,but at least the rain stayed off.
